Sakhalin Island is the Parafraz of Chekhov, whom Eduard Verkin honors reverently, and the magnificent post -apocalypse, and an excellent adventure novel, from which it is impossible to come off, and a delicate love story, and a sad story about lost hope. The book will not leave indifferent no connoisseurs of classical literature, or lovers of Stanislav Lem and the Strugatsky brothers. There are adventures, action, unpredictable turns of the plot, but there are complex futurological constructions, and philosophical reasoning, and, of course, sad, like all the present, history of genuine love.
